In today’s rapidly evolving digital landscape, technology plays a pivotal role in how nonprofit organizations operate and create impact. One technology that has the potential to revolutionize the nonprofit sector is Artificial Intelligence (AI). AI enables machines to simulate human intelligence, learn from data, and perform tasks that typically require human capabilities using two essential components – Machine Learning and Natural Language Processing (NLP). In this blog post, we will explore how AI is transforming nonprofits and the key considerations for responsible AI adoption.

The integration of AI into nonprofit operations presents transformative opportunities that can revolutionize the way organizations engage with stakeholders. AI-powered chatbots enhance communication by providing real-time engagement and instant support and information. Additionally, the automation of routine tasks optimizes resources, enabling nonprofits to focus on high-value activities. AI also enables personalized engagement, fostering stronger connections with donors and beneficiaries, and facilitates data-driven decision-making through the analysis of vast amounts of data for improved program evaluation and strategic planning.

AI presents immense potential for nonprofits, but responsible adoption is paramount to ensure ethical and impactful use. To achieve this, nonprofits must prioritize key considerations. First, they can ensure ethical use by aligning AI applications with organizational values, promoting fairness, and prioritizing privacy. Additionally, robust data security measures should be implemented to safeguard sensitive information. Moreover, nonprofits must lead with transparency and foster open communication with stakeholders about the utilization of AI. To ensure success, training and education are essential to equip staff with AI training and resources for effective implementation. 

To embark on an AI journey, nonprofits can take the following steps. First, assess readiness by evaluating organizational goals and available resources for AI implementation. Next, identify areas where AI can have the most significant impact on mission and operations. Take a deliberate approach by starting with smaller AI initiatives to gain experience and build confidence. Finally, look for opportunities to collaborate and seek partnerships with AI experts and organizations for support and guidance. As AI technology continues to evolve, nonprofits must stay informed about the latest advancements. By responsibly adopting AI and scaling its impact, nonprofits can drive transformative change and create lasting positive effects within their communities.
